MISSION
Camp Kudzu’s mission is to educate, empower, and inspire children, teens, and families living with type 1 diabetes (T1D). A life-long autoimmune disease in which individuals cannot produce insulin, T1D can be extremely isolating for those living with it. For more than 20 years, Camp Kudzu has provided a variety of year-round programming for kids and families across Georgia, including virtual programming (Camp KudZOOM), day or overnight camps, day or weekend programs, and family-fun days. Demonstrated by research at Clemson University, Kudzu programs make a profound impact. Parents report significant increases in their child’s responsibility, independence, and self-care. Campers report significant increases in self-confidence, self-awareness, social skills, and normalization of their disease from being among their peers.
